diff options
author | Luis Martinez | 2022-07-25 11:31:18 -0500 |
---|---|---|
committer | Luis Martinez | 2022-07-25 11:31:18 -0500 |
commit | 52d4d44989f392aa3857e28175456e4351ca6b3f (patch) | |
tree | b62182d6ebc2d04d180cd223eac0b46c50f98c03 | |
parent | ca7773b79318aee2b7a64c1504b3a46fce3abd39 (diff) | |
download | aur-52d4d44989f392aa3857e28175456e4351ca6b3f.tar.gz |
packaging cleanup
-rw-r--r-- | .SRCINFO | 22 | ||||
-rw-r--r-- | PKGBUILD | 37 |
2 files changed, 24 insertions, 35 deletions
@@ -1,24 +1,12 @@ -# Generated by makepkg 4.2.1 -# Sat Jun 13 07:03:55 UTC 2015 pkgbase = tcpstat - pkgdesc = network interface statistics, with output similar to vmstat(8) + pkgdesc = Network interface statistics, with output similar to vmstat(8) pkgver = 1.5 - pkgrel = 3 - url = http://www.frenchfries.net/paul/tcpstat/ - arch = i686 + pkgrel = 4 + url = https://frenchfries.net/paul/tcpstat arch = x86_64 license = BSD - makedepends = coreutils - makedepends = gawk - makedepends = make - makedepends = gcc - makedepends = binutils - makedepends = glibc - makedepends = libpcap - depends = glibc depends = libpcap - source = http://www.frenchfries.net/paul/tcpstat/tcpstat-1.5.tar.gz - md5sums = 93ca0ffb8f319ecf2e42ff925a7e6854 + source = tcpstat-1.5.tar.gz::https://frenchfries.net/paul/tcpstat/tcpstat-1.5.tar.gz + sha256sums = 46fde9458cc5678264b0c5f2197f84ada9101951197fdeec5f04b0801fcff0ba pkgname = tcpstat - @@ -1,30 +1,31 @@ +# Maintainer: Luis Martinez <luis dot martinez at disroot dot org> # Contributor: Mark Smith <markzzzsmith@yahoo.com.au> + pkgname=tcpstat pkgver=1.5 -pkgrel=3 -pkgdesc="network interface statistics, with output similar to vmstat(8)" -arch=('i686' 'x86_64') -url="http://www.frenchfries.net/paul/tcpstat/" +pkgrel=4 +pkgdesc="Network interface statistics, with output similar to vmstat(8)" +arch=('x86_64') +url="https://frenchfries.net/paul/tcpstat" license=('BSD') -depends=('glibc' 'libpcap') -makedepends=('coreutils' 'gawk' 'make' 'gcc' 'binutils' 'glibc' 'libpcap') -source=($url$pkgname-$pkgver.tar.gz) -md5sums=('93ca0ffb8f319ecf2e42ff925a7e6854') +depends=('libpcap') +source=("$pkgname-$pkgver.tar.gz::$url/$pkgname-$pkgver.tar.gz") +sha256sums=('46fde9458cc5678264b0c5f2197f84ada9101951197fdeec5f04b0801fcff0ba') -build() { +PURGE_TARGETS=('usr/share/man/man1/tcpprof.1') - cd "$srcdir/$pkgname-$pkgver" +prepare() { + cd "$pkgname-$pkgver" + ./configure --prefix=/usr --mandir=/usr/share/man/ +} - ./configure --prefix=/usr - make +build() { + cd "$pkgname-$pkgver" + make CFLAGS="${CFLAGS}" LDFLAGS="${LDFLAGS}" } package() { - cd "$srcdir/$pkgname-$pkgver" + cd "$pkgname-$pkgver" make DESTDIR="$pkgdir" install - # tcpprof not built, so don't install manual page - rm $pkgdir/usr/man/man1/tcpprof.1 - - install -D -m444 LICENSE \ - $pkgdir/usr/share/licenses/$pkgname/LICENSE + install -Dm444 LICENSE -t "$pkgdir/usr/share/licenses/$pkgname/" } |